    Doherty loved it at hibs ...

    Doherty said: “I’m proud to say I played for a club with the history such as Hibs and I’m very grateful to Pat Fenlon and the fans for the support they gave me up there. “I loved it and it has been a huge part in my development but my focus is now 100 per cent on playing for Wolves. I can’t wait to start back in pre-season, use everything I have learned and show the new manager what I am capable of.” Doherty’s appearances for Hibs didn’t go unnoticed in his homeland, the youngster having been placed on stand-by for the Republic of Ireland’s crucial Euro Under-21 qualifying clash with Italy next Monday. Doherty said: “I haven’t been picked yet, but hopefully the fact that I’ve been playing regularly for Hibs and helped them get into the Cup final will help my cause.”
